Home Of The Year Scotland

From huge farmhouses to two-room flats and from centuries- old steadings to cutting-edge modern architectural masterpieces, our country is full of beautiful, surprising and absolutely unique homes. But do they have what it takes to be home of the year. Based on the multi-series hit Ireland's Home of the Year this format features three judges, all experts.
